## Deployment

PixelRinse, our EXIF-scrubbing service, deploys as a single container behind the upload gateway. Support staff should know that every image is scrubbed before it reaches storage, so "restore original metadata" requests cannot be fulfilled. Deploys are rolling; in-flight uploads are drained first. Verify health via the status endpoint after each release. The configuration values the service ships with are shown below.

service settings:
[holath]
host = holath.novacio.corp
user = holath_svc
database = holath_prod

## Onboarding: fan-out backpressure basics

Welcome aboard! The Dunmore notifier fans alerts out to a bunch of channels, and without backpressure it happily melts itself. Set `FANOUT_QUEUE_CAP=5000` and `FANOUT_DRAIN_RATE=250` in your local env — defaults are way too aggressive. The worker also needs to authenticate with the Sableport broker, so add that credential right below.

secret setting of taduf-bahip: COURIER_KEY5=49c55

**Q: My plugin's catalogue import into Shelfwright keeps skipping records — why?**

Usually it's the deduplication pass: Shelfwright silently drops rows whose normalized title and author match an existing entry. Set `allow_duplicates` in your import manifest if that's intentional. Also check that your MARC-ish fields are UTF-8; mixed encodings get discarded, not fixed. Still stuck after that? Send us a sample file and your manifest.

escalation mailbox, kagef-kawef: frador_zorix@tolvaqlabs.internal

Test plan: Lumabrick component library versioning. Before each release candidate, verify that semver bumps match the changelog, that deprecated props emit warnings, and that the visual regression suite passes against the previous minor. The registry publish step requires an authenticated smoke test. Run it with the bearer token below.

login token, yajeg-fawif: eyJhbGciOiJIUzI1NiIsInR5cCI6IkpXVCJ9.eyJzdWIiOiIEdPQYnZXaZIn0.HSRTnYZBx0Qc